Cost of living in Darien research summary. The cost of living index is set to 100 for the average place in the United States. A cost of living index above 100 means Darien is expensive. An index value below 100 means the city is a relatively cheap place to live.
On a city-by-city basis in Illinois, home prices and rent have the biggest impact on the cost of living. Here are the key takeaways based on Saturday Night Science:
The cost of living index in Darien is 121, with 100 being the average.
The cost of living index in Darien is 1.2x higher than the national average.
Darien ranks as the #280 cheapest in Illinois out of 336.
Darien ranks as the #4,476 cheapest out of 6,489 in the US.
The median home value in Darien is $437,000.
The median income in Darien is $109,354.
According to the most recent data on the cost of living, Darien has an overall cost of living index of 121, which is 1.2x higher than the national index of 100.
Compared to Illinois, Darien has a cost of living index that's 1.2x higher than Illinois's index of 97.
The standard of living in Darien ranks as #280 most affordable out of the 336 places we measured in Illinois. By definition, that implies Darien ranks as the #56 most expensive place in the Prairie State.

Six factors go into calculating the cost of living index in Darien. Here is how it fairs on each of the criteria:
The Services index in Darien is 107.
The Groceries index in Darien is 99.
The Health index in Darien is 97.
The Housing index in Darien is 172.
The Transportation index in Darien is 112.
The Utilities index in Darien is 82.
| Living Expense | Darien | Illinois | National Average | |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Overall | 121 | 97 | 100 | |
| Services | 107 | 95 | 100 | |
| Groceries | 99 | 99 | 100 | |
| Health | 97 | 93 | 100 | |
| Housing | 172 | 95 | 100 | |
| Transportation | 112 | 102 | 100 | |
| Utilities | 82 | 91 | 100 | |
Housing swings affordability the most between places in Illinois, so we broke down housing costs into more detail. Home and income data comes from the most recent US Census ACS 2019-2023. The key points are:
The Median Home Value in Darien is $437,000.
The Median Rent in Darien is $1,671.
The Median Income in Darien is $109,354.
The Home Value To Income in Darien is 4.0x.
The Rent To Monthly Income in Darien is 0.18x.
